What is a Marketing Funnel?
A marketing funnel is a strategic structure utilized to imagine and direct the customer journey from preliminary awareness to final purchase, classifying customers into unique stages: the top of the funnel (ToFu), middle of the funnel (MoFu), and bottom of the funnel (BoFu). This framework helps in understanding client experience at each phase.

This model enables services to comprehend how to engage customers through targeted marketing strategies at each phase, facilitating a smooth transition toward sales conversion and customer relationships. By evaluating various marketing channels, brands can carry out reliable techniques that improve consumer relationships, adjust buyer personalities, and cultivate brand name awareness throughout the entire purchase cycle with the help of analytics tools.

Consumer Life Time Worth
Customer life time worth (CLV) is a vital metric that measures the total revenue a business can prepare for from a single consumer over the course of their relationship. This metric supplies valuable insights into the long-term effectiveness of the marketing funnel. By comprehending CLV, services can more effectively assess their marketing methods, allocate resources sensibly, and align their efforts with overarching organization goals.

Determining CLV involves numerous steps, including figuring out the average purchase worth, the purchase frequency, and the expected client lifespan. The formula frequently employed is as follows:

CLV = Typical Purchase Worth �- Purchase Frequency �- Client Life-span
This metric is important for assessing marketing performance, as it provides a quote of the earnings produced per client, significantly affecting budgeting decisions and marketing techniques.

Return on Investment
Roi (ROI) is a critical metric for assessing the financial success of a marketing funnel, as it shows the efficiency of marketing expenses in creating profit. By evaluating ROI, organizations can identify which marketing channels and techniques provide the greatest returns, therefore enhancing resource allotment and notifying future marketing choices.

To properly calculate ROI, businesses commonly use the formula: ROI = (Net Profit/ Cost of Investment) x 100%. This formula allows marketers to quantify the worth produced from their projects relative to the costs incurred.

For instance, if a business releases a social networks project with an expense of $10,000 that leads to $50,000 in sales, the ROI would be 400%.
